Fleet washing goes beyond improving appearance; it is essential for ensuring consistency, enhancing presentation, and eliminating debris that can hide damage, retain contaminants, and complicate routine inspections. Fleets contend with diverse weather conditions, construction dust, wet surfaces, winter residue, and seasonal grime that accumulate rapidly on various vehicles. Implementing a comprehensive fleet washing strategy allows businesses to proactively address this buildup rather than responding reactively when it is more challenging to manage.

Truck Washing

Commercial trucks attract road film, salt, bugs, mud, and environmental residues quickly. Professional truck washing not only promotes a cleaner, more polished look but also facilitates easier inspections and keeps vehicles in optimal working condition.

Trailer Washing

Trailers endure constant exposure to the road, loading zones, dust, and environmental residues. Regular trailer washing enhances the fleet's visual consistency, supports brand presentation, and removes buildup that can make assets appear neglected.

Equipment Washing

Working equipment frequently returns from job sites covered in dirt, mud, grease, and residue. By utilizing equipment washing services, businesses can achieve cleaner machinery, improve aesthetics, and uphold a higher standard of care throughout the fleet.

Fleet washing should reflect how vehicles and equipment are actually used. Some companies require regular image-driven washes for their branded assets, while others benefit from a practical maintenance schedule that addresses issues like salt, mud, dust, or challenging operating conditions.

Why Local Experience Matters

Fleet vehicles throughout Green Lake face challenges from road salt, slush, spring rains, construction dust, pollen, insects, and general road grime that vary with the seasons and the nature of work. These elements can accumulate quickly, impacting the appearance and functionality of trucks, trailers, and equipment week to week.

Local experience is vital because an effective fleet washing program must operate within real-world conditions. Factors such as service timing, weather variability, operating schedules, yard access, equipment characteristics, and branding needs influence how cleaning should be organized and performed. An optimal wash plan enhances both aesthetics and operational efficiency.
